Myth: “SharkBite fittings are only good for short term repairs and need to be replaced by permanent connections.”
Fact: SharkBite fittings are approved by the Uniform Plumbing Code and International Plumbing Code for permanent installation.
Properly installed SharkBite fittings provide permanent connections, backed by a 25-year warranty against any manufacturer’s defect as long as the item has been installed according to installation instructions and compliant with local code. SharkBite Universal fittings are specifically designed to ensure permanent connection, and aren’t intended to be disconnected and reconnected repeatedly. In fact, the only way to properly remove SharkBite Universal fittings is to use the SharkBite disconnect tongs and disconnect clips.

Myth: “SharkBite isn’t approved for underground and behind-the-wall applications.”
Fact: SharkBite fittings are IAPMO tested and approved for behind-the-wall and underground applications.
Current IAPMO R&T Listing (File No. 4630), states:
“Push fit fittings can be utilized in underground applications and as manufactured joints without access panels. To be installed in accordance with the manufacturer's instructions and the latest edition of the Uniform Plumbing Code and the National Plumbing Code of Canada.”
Read the full IAPMO R&T Product Listing here.
Other SharkBite certifications include:
- ASSE 1061
- NSF/ANSI 61
- NSF/ANSI 14
- NSF/ANSI 372
Additionally, SharkBite fittings comply with the Uniform Plumbing Code (UPC), National Plumbing Code of Canada and the International Plumbing Code (IPC). See your local plumbing codes for specific applications.
